BMW X5 is a more dynamic driving.
BMW X7 engine produces 91 HP less power than BMW X5, whereas torque is 80 NM less than BMW X5. Due to the lower power, BMW X7 reaches 100 km/h speed 1.5 seconds later.

BMW X7 is 23 cm longer than the BMW X5, width is practically the same , while the height of BMW X7 is 6 cm higher.

Despite its longer length, BMW X7 has 324 litres less trunk space than the BMW X5. This could mean that the BMW X7 uses more space in the cabin, so the driver and passengers could be more spacious and comfortable. The maximum boot capacity (with all rear seats folded down) is larger in BMW X7 (by 250 litres).
Turning diameter: 13 meters12.6 meters
The turning circle of the BMW X7 is 0.4 metres more than that of the BMW X5, which means BMW X7 can be harder to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ces.
